Key Signals from Niki Conforti's Donor Base
Public records allow analysts to assess the geographic and demographic composition of Conforti's donor base. Filings may reveal whether contributions are coming primarily from within Illinois' 6th District or from out-of-state sources. A high proportion of in-district donations could indicate strong local support, while out-of-state funds might suggest national interest in the race. Additionally, the presence of small-dollar versus large-dollar donors could hint at grassroots enthusiasm versus establishment backing.
